Noun
drooling noun
- The act of one who drools.
Verb
drooling verb
- To secrete saliva, especially in anticipation of food.
- To secrete any substance in a similar way.“The alien beast drooled slime.”
- To react to something with uncontrollable desire.“That boy is so attractive I drool whenever I see him!”
- To talk nonsense; drivel.
